On this 9th Night of Halloween, I bring you Rolo stuffed cookies! These are a twist on your basic Toll House chocolate chip cookie but with a fun surprise: a Rolo in the center! To save time and money, I recommend getting these unwrapped Rolos – they are so much easier. To make things even easier, use the store bought dough!
Rolo Stuffed Chocolate Chip Cookie
Ingredients
- 1 cup butter soft
- ¾ cup sugar
- ¾ cup brown sugar
- 2 e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 2¼ cups flour
- 1 tsp salt
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1 cup dark chocolate chips
- 1 cup semisweet chocolate chips
- Rolos enough for 4 dozen cookies
- festive sprinkles for coating
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F
- Combine flour, salt and baking powder then set aside
- Beat butter and sugars until creamy
- Add eggs, one at a time, then add vanilla
- Gradually add flour mixture
- Fold in chocolate chips
- Refrigerate for at least 1 hour
- Scoop by 1½-2 tbsp then place Rolo in center of ball
- Roll in sprinkles and place on baking sheet
- Bake for 10-12 minutes, until golden brown
